XDelay 
Specifies the length of time the excitation is enabled, after which, the channel is 
set low and the datalogger moves on to the next instruction. If XDelay is set to 0, 
the excitation will be on until the end of the program scan or until another 
instruction sets an excitation voltage, CAO, or current channel.
7.7 Self Measurements 
Battery (Dest) 
This instruction reads the battery voltage and stores it in the destination 
variable. The units for battery voltage are volts. 
PanelTemp (Dest, Integ) 
This instruction measures the panel temperature in °C.
